ROST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2016 in Review

730 of the 4,000 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Ross Stores (ROST) for Q4 2016, worth a combined $23.2B — up 2.5% from $22.7B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 126 funds opened new ROST positions and 47 closed out — a net gain of 79 holders — while 241 added to existing stakes and 278 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Ameriprise, adding an estimated $193M. The largest seller was Vanguard Group, cutting an estimated $295M.
